Writing the Harlem Renaissance: Revisiting the Vision
Writing the Harlem Renaissance: Revisiting the Vision
This study examines literary and cultural developments in the community of Harlem during its renaissance period in the 1920s. The contributors analyze the Harlem Renaissance from a number of angles by investigating the works of literary writers, journalists, and sociologists of the period and connect the era to present-day Harlem.
